El lenguaje natural es un medio esencial para escribir requisitos de los sistemas, entre otras razones por su alta expresividad y flexibilidad. A pesar de sus indiscutibles ventajas, en la documentación de requisitos en lenguaje natural es común encontrar la ambigüedad sintáctica, la que se presenta cuando más de una regla gramatical representa a una oración. El uso de plantillas es un medio probado para escribir requisitos funcionales bien estructurados en lenguaje natural y, por lo tanto, mitigar algunas de las debilidades de este lenguaje para la redacción técnica. Diferentes plantillas se han formulado, algunas de ellas con un diseño genérico que posibilitan la especificación de requisitos de casi cualquier tipo de sistema, sin embargo, se aprecian insuficiencias en su estructura que dificultan la formulación de requisitos funcionales de sistemas embebidos. El objetivo de este trabajo es proponer una plantilla para la especificación sintáctica de requisitos funcionales de sistemas embebidos, empleando el lenguaje natural. La propuesta se basa en el estudio de cuatro plantillas existentes y en las características distintivas de los sistemas embebidos. Entre los métodos y técnicas empleadas en el desarrollo de este trabajo se encuentran el analítico-sintético, el análisis documental y la modelación. La validación de la plantilla propuesta se realizó a través de la aplicación de la técnica de IADOV, resultando un índice de satisfacción grupal de 0.81 sobre la plantilla propuesta.
Natural language is an essential means of writing system requirements, among other reasons, because of its high expressiveness and flexibility. Despite its indisputable advantages, in requirements documentation in the natural language, it is common to find syntactic ambiguity, which occurs when more than one grammar rule represents a sentence. Templates are a proven means of writing well-structured functional requirements in natural language and mitigating some of the weaknesses of this language for technical writing. Different templates have been formulated to specification requirements for almost any type of system, thanks to a generic design. However, these templates have insufficiencies in their structure that make it difficult to formulate functional requirements for embedded systems. The objective of this paper is to propose a template for the syntactic specification of functional requirements of embedded systems using natural language. The proposed template took into account the study of four existing templates and the distinctive characteristics of embedded systems. The methods and techniques used are analytical-synthetic, documentary analysis, and modeling. The validation was carried out through the IADOV technique, resulting in a group satisfaction index of 0.81 on the proposed template.
© 2001-2025 Fundación Dialnet · Todos los derechos reservados